    Understanding the Allure of Antarctica Cruises for Families

    Why Antarctica is a Unique Family Adventure

    Embarking on an Antarctica cruise with your family offers a one-of-a-kind adventure that will immerse you in the beauty and wonder of this pristine icy wonderland. Unlike traditional vacations, an Antarctica cruise offers a rare opportunity for families to bond over spectacular landscapes, unique wildlife encounters, and educational experiences that are both awe-inspiring and enriching. Imagine watching playful penguins, majestic whales, and stunning glaciers with your loved ones, creating memories that will last a lifetime.

    Key Considerations for Family-Friendly Cruises

    When considering an Antarctica cruise for your family, there are key factors to keep in mind to ensure a memorable and enjoyable experience for everyone. Firstly, opt for a cruise ship that offers family-friendly amenities such as onboard activities for children, comfortable accommodations, and knowledgeable staff trained to engage young explorers. Additionally, look for itineraries that cater to families with flexible schedules, exciting shore excursions suitable for all ages, and educational programs that inspire curiosity and learning. Planning ahead and choosing the right cruise tailored to your family’s preferences will guarantee an unforgettable adventure in the enchanting landscapes of Antarctica.

    What to Look for in the Best Antarctica Cruise for Families

    Child-Friendly Activities and Programs

    When choosing the best Antarctica cruise for your family, prioritize those that offer a diverse range of child-friendly activities and programs. Look for cruises that provide engaging educational experiences tailored to children, such as talks by naturalists, hands-on science experiments, or special workshops. Opt for cruises that organize activities like wildlife spotting, photography contests, or even Antarctic-themed treasure hunts to keep your little ones entertained and learning throughout the journey.

    Accommodation Options for Families

    Ensure the Antarctica cruise you select offers suitable accommodation options for families. Look for cabins or suites that can comfortably accommodate your entire family, providing enough space for everyone to relax and unwind after a day of exploration. Check if the cruise provides amenities like interconnecting rooms, family suites, or even options for triple or quad occupancy to ensure everyone has a comfortable and convenient stay on board.

    Safety Measures and Medical Facilities

    Prioritize the safety and well-being of your family by choosing an Antarctica cruise that maintains high safety standards and provides adequate medical facilities on board. Look for cruises with experienced and well-trained staff who can handle emergencies efficiently. Ensure that the cruise is equipped with medical facilities, including qualified medical professionals, emergency response equipment, and medical evacuation plans to address any unforeseen situations promptly and effectively.

    On-Board Entertainment and Dining

    Select an Antarctica cruise that offers a variety of on-board entertainment options and dining choices suitable for families. Look for cruises that provide entertainment such as movie nights, live performances, games, and activities that cater to both adults and children. Check if the cruise offers diverse dining options, including kid-friendly menus, special dietary accommodations, and flexible dining schedules to ensure that everyone in your family can enjoy a pleasant dining experience while on board.

    Planning Your Family Antarctica Cruise

    Best Time to Book an Antarctica Cruise for Families

    When planning your family Antarctic cruise, aim to book your trip well in advance. Antarctica’s cruise season typically runs from November to March, with the peak period being December and January. Booking early not only ensures availability on family-friendly cruises but also allows you to secure the best cabins and take advantage of early booking discounts. Remember, popular family-oriented cruises tend to fill up quickly, so it’s advisable to plan ahead to secure your preferred sailing dates and accommodations for an unforgettable family adventure.

    Packing Essentials for the Antarctic Climate

    Packing for your family Antarctica cruise requires careful consideration of the extreme climate conditions. Be sure to pack essential clothing such as thermal layers, waterproof outerwear, sturdy boots, hats, gloves, and sunglasses to protect your family from the cold and wind. Additionally, don’t forget to pack sunscreen with high SPF, as the Antarctic sun can be surprisingly strong, even on overcast days. It’s crucial to pack wisely to ensure your family stays warm, comfortable, and protected throughout the expedition.

    Understanding the Environmental Impact of Your Visit

    Before embarking on your family Antarctic cruise, it’s essential to understand the environmental impact of your journey to this pristine region. Choose cruise operators that prioritize sustainability and adhere to strict environmental guidelines to minimize the impact on Antarctica’s delicate ecosystem. Familiarize yourself and your family with the regulations governing wildlife interactions, waste disposal, and conservation efforts in Antarctica. By being environmentally conscious and responsible travelers, you can help preserve the beauty of Antarctica for future generations to enjoy.

    Preparing for the Trip: Tips for Families

    Educating Your Kids About Antarctica Before the Trip

    Start by introducing Antarctica to your children through engaging and age-appropriate educational materials like books, documentaries, or online resources. Explain the unique wildlife, extreme weather, and stunning landscapes they will encounter. Encourage them to ask questions and spark their curiosity about this once-in-a-lifetime adventure.

    Physical Preparations and Clothing Advice

    Ensure you pack suitable clothing for the cold Antarctic climate. Dressing in layers is key to staying warm and comfortable. Don’t forget essentials like insulated jackets, waterproof pants, gloves, hats, and sturdy, waterproof boots. Remember to pack sunscreen to protect against the strong UV rays, even in Antarctica’s icy conditions.

    Managing Expectations: What to Tell Kids About the Cruise

    Prepare your kids for the cruise experience by discussing what to expect on the ship. Explain the cabin arrangements, onboard activities for children, and safety measures in place. Let them know about the exciting wildlife encounters they’ll have, from penguins to whales. Manage their expectations about the limited internet connectivity and emphasize the importance of disconnecting to fully embrace the Antarctic adventure.

    Reviewing the Costs: Is It Worth It?

    Budgeting for an Antarctica Cruise

    Planning financially for an Antarctica cruise can seem daunting, but with careful consideration, you can make it manageable. To start, the average cost of an Antarctica cruise for a family of four can range from $20,000 to $40,000, depending on the duration, ship amenities, and time of year. These expenses typically cover accommodation, meals, excursions, and sometimes equipment rental. While this may seem high, remember that the price often includes once-in-a-lifetime experiences like Zodiac excursions and wildlife encounters unique to Antarctica.

    Weighing the Educational and Experiential Benefits

    Embarking on an Antarctica cruise as a family offers unparalleled educational opportunities. Exploring the White Continent can expose your children to firsthand learning experiences in biology, climate science, and geography, creating lasting memories and broadening their perspectives. The interactive programs onboard, led by expert naturalists and historians, can enrich your family’s understanding of Antarctica’s ecosystem and history. Moreover, activities like kayaking among icebergs and observing penguin colonies provide immersive learning adventures. Considering the value of these educational experiences in such a pristine setting, the overall cost of an Antarctica cruise for families can indeed be justified.
